Palm Point Behavioral Health Hospital
Drug Rehab Center in Titusville, Florida
Palm Point Behavioral Health Hospital is an accredited addiction treatment facility in Florida offering a range of substance abuse and drug addiction services, including inpatient, outpatient, and partial-hospitalization programs.
About
Located in Titusville, Florida, Palm Point Behavioral Health Hospital is a beacon for individuals striving to break free from the chains of addiction and mental health issues. This institution stands out for its comprehensive approach, offering both in-person and telehealth services for alcohol and drug rehab as well as mental health treatments. Its mission to provide evidence-based care ensures clients receive the utmost support through various stages of recovery.
- 24/7 Detox Program: Ensures clients are monitored round-the-clock, offering a secure environment for detoxification.
- Intensive Outpatient Program (IOP): Offers flexible yet comprehensive care, including evaluations, case management, and psychotherapy.
- Whole-Person Approach: By addressing physical, mental, and emotional health, the hospital ensures a more integrated and effective recovery process.
Palm Point Behavioral Health Hospital is not only accredited by The Joint Commission, highlighting its commitment to high-quality care, but it also accepts private health insurance, making treatment accessible. The facility's blend of inpatient, outpatient, and telehealth services caters to a broad spectrum of needs, with particular emphasis on individualized care.
The hospital treats a range of addictions and mental health issues, employing evidence-based treatment methods like detoxification, therapy, and medication management. By offering a spectrum of care levels, from detox and inpatient care to an intensive outpatient program, Palm Point provides a tailored approach to healing for each client's journey toward sobriety and mental wellness.

Titusville, Florida Addiction Information
Florida is one of the nation's epicenters for substance abuse and drug-related overdoses. In 2014, around 410,000 Florida residents were addicted to drugs and alcohol. Over the last 10 years, 12% of all deaths in the state were attributed to substance abuse. Treatment admissions for alcohol reached 24,329 patients in 2016, and 2.5% of Florida high school students admitted to using crack cocaine.
Titusville, FL, has a severe problem with drug addiction and abuse. In 2017, there were 36 drug overdoses in Titusville, which is a rate of 14.4 per 100,000 people. The most common drugs involved in overdoses were heroin, fentanyl, and cocaine. There are many drug treatment options available in Titusville, Florida. The most common treatment options include inpatient rehab, outpatient rehab, and therapy.
